Our Go-To Window Treatment Styles

Window treatments can make or break a space. They can elevate a room, draw your attention to significant architectural details, or add new dimension to a space. However, if used incorrectly, they can distract from a view or diminish a design. The way you dress your windows plays an important role in both the function and beauty of your space. Take a look at how we utilize our go-to window treatment styles based on what each space dictates.

Updating a Generational Home

It's always a special assignment to be updating a family home. The client obtained this home from their parents, who built it in the late nineties. It's a stately brick home, set a good ways off the road on a beautiful in-town street here in Madison. The home offers plenty of space for this vibrant family of 7! The age of the home required some necessary updates to lighting, plumbing fixtures, paint and flooring throughout, which gave the client the opportunity to make it feel like their own.
